Day Before (August 22nd)

  • Street signs covered by "no parking tomorrow" bags
  • Empty out meeting room, vacuum, & position bar
  • General cleanup
  • Pathway to bathroom
  • Put signs up
  • Put all Info Booth items in one place
  • Prep food for bar (i.e. cut cheese, make platters, etc.)
  • Set-up a laptop/till/desktop station for receiving
